A Java Full Stack Developer course is designed to teach you the skills needed to build both the front-end and back-end of web applications. The course typically covers Java programming fundamentals, Object-Oriented Programming (OOP), and core Java libraries. You'll learn server-side technologies like Spring Framework, Hibernate, and RESTful services, alongside front-end tools such as HTML, CSS, JavaScript, and frameworks like Angular or React.
Database management is another key area, where you'll work with MySQL or MongoDB, learning to handle data storage and retrieval. The course also covers version control using Git, and modern development practices like Agile methodologies.
By the end of the course, students will be proficient in creating full-stack applications, able to handle both client-side and server-side programming. This training prepares individuals for roles like Java Full Stack Developer, allowing them to design, develop, and deploy dynamic, scalable web applications.
Java, J2EE, SPRING, SPRINGBOOT, JPA, MICROSERVICES, MYSQL, MONGODB